But one burning question remains on everyone's mind: how many episodes will this sun-soaked series have?
The Short Answer (For Those Who Like Their Info Bite-Sized): Season 1 wrapped up with a cool 8 episodes.
The Long Answer (For Those Who Like to Savor the Mystery): Now, 8 episodes might feel like a quick trip to Bondi Beach, leaving you wanting more. But fret not, fellow fans! Season 2 has been confirmed, so get ready for another round of high-stakes investigations with a healthy dose of "shrimp on the barbie" lingo. How many episodes Season 2 will have is still under wraps, but considering the cliffhanger that ended Season 1 (seriously, WHAT was that about?), we can expect a thrilling continuation with enough episodes to satisfy even the most case-hungry viewers.
